The Artist’s Way

August 28th, 2009

With the basic principle that creative expression is the natural direction of life, Julia Cameron and Mark Bryan lead you through a comprehensive twelve-week program to recover your creativity from a variety of blocks, including limiting beliefs, fear, self-sabotage, jealousy, guilt, addictions, and other inhibiting forces, replacing them with artistic confidence and productivity.

Hands of Life

August 28th, 2009

Hands of Life opens with “energy healer” Julie Motz trying to observe heart surgery. She is so overcome by the opened chest and blood that she runs out and collapses on a gurney. From this inauspicious beginning, Motz learns to work with heart-transplant and breast-cancer patients during surgery, as well as before and after. She feels the patient’s energy and emotions, senses images of childhood pains, and helps to direct energy toward healing.
